PSG join race for Yan Diomande

Paris Saint-Germain and Liverpool are reportedly set to go head-to-head in the race to sign highly rated Ivorian winger Yan Diomande, one of the breakout stars of the Bundesliga season.

The 19-year-old, who has enjoyed a sensational campaign in Germany with RB Leipzig, has quickly emerged as one of Europe’s most exciting young attacking talents, attracting serious attention from several elite clubs ahead of the summer transfer window.

Despite still being under contract with Leipzig until 2030, Diomande’s rapid rise has placed him firmly on the radar of Europe’s biggest sides. The German club, however, are in no rush to sell and are instead pushing to secure his long-term future with a new contract extension that would significantly increase his release clause.

Under the management of Ole Werner, Diomande has developed into a key figure for Leipzig this season, making 33 appearances across all competitions, including 28 starts in the Bundesliga.

The Abidjan-born winger has registered impressive numbers, scoring 12 goals and providing nine assists — a return that has firmly established him as one of the most productive young forwards in German football.

His explosive pace, direct dribbling and growing end product have made him a constant threat in transition, while his versatility across the front line has added further value to his profile.

Leipzig’s stance remains firm: the club value Diomande at around €100 million, a figure designed to reflect both his potential and his long-term importance to the squad.

Club officials are reportedly keen to reward his progress with improved terms, while also protecting themselves with a high release clause that would only allow a departure for a significant fee.

This valuation has not discouraged interest, but it has forced potential suitors to carefully assess their transfer strategies ahead of what is expected to be a highly competitive summer market.

Among the most serious contenders are PSG and Liverpool, two clubs with strong ambitions and a history of investing in elite young talent.

For PSG, Diomande is seen as part of a long-term recruitment strategy aimed at strengthening their attacking depth and continuing the club’s evolution under Luis Enrique. The French champions are believed to be monitoring several wide options as they plan for future squad refreshment.

Liverpool, meanwhile, are also preparing for a busy summer window as they look to reinforce their attacking options. However, reports suggest that the Premier League giants may have to make financial decisions that could shape their pursuit of Diomande.

Liverpool’s interest in Diomande could be influenced by their pursuit of Bradley Barcola, who remains a priority target for the Merseyside club.

Sources suggest that Liverpool may be reluctant to commit €100 million to Diomande if it affects their ability to challenge PSG for Barcola, who is also highly valued at the Parc des Princes.

This potential transfer dilemma adds another layer of intrigue to an already complex summer market, where elite clubs are expected to compete aggressively for top attacking talent.

At just 19 years old, Diomande’s rise has been one of the standout stories of the Bundesliga season. His ability to consistently deliver goals and assists at such a young age has accelerated his reputation across Europe.

With multiple elite clubs monitoring his situation and Leipzig holding firm on their valuation, the winger’s future is set to become one of the most closely watched transfer sagas of the summer.

For now, Diomande remains focused on his development in Germany — but the growing attention from PSG, Liverpool and beyond suggests that a major move may only be a matter of time.
